Alias: Advanced 3D Modelling
Our modellers are highly skilled in using Alias, an industry-leading software for 3D surface modelling and visualisation. Alias is renowned for its ability to create high-quality, precise surfaces and complex shapes, making it ideal for automotive design. With Alias, we can develop detailed and accurate models that capture the essence of the initial concept while ensuring manufacturability and functionality.

ICEM Surfacing: Precision and Detail
In addition to Alias, our team utilises ICEM Surf, another powerful tool for surface modelling. ICEM Surf is specifically designed for Class-A surface modelling, which is essential for achieving the high level of detail and precision required in automotive design. This software allows us to create smooth, aesthetically pleasing surfaces that meet the rigorous standards of the automotive industry.

VRED Visualisation: Bringing Models to Life
Once the 3D models are created, we use VRED for full visualisation. VRED is a sophisticated tool that enables us to produce photorealistic renderings and interactive presentations of our designs. This allows clients to see their designs in various lighting conditions and environments, providing a comprehensive understanding of the final product. VRED visualisation helps in making informed decisions and refinements before moving to the production phase.

Design for Manufacturability (DFM)
Alongside ASSEMBLY MANUFACTURE, Design for Manufacturability (DFM) is integral to our approach. DFM involves designing products in such a way that they are easy to manufacture with high quality and minimal cost. By incorporating DFM principles early in the 3D modelling process, we address potential manufacturing issues before they arise, ensuring a smooth transition from design to production.
